Cultural and artistic events in Florianópolis have transitioned from public educational showcases to specific contemporary art exhibitions. Initial programming included the Planetadoc festival, which featured award-winning documentaries and animations focused on biodiversity, climate change, and human rights. This was accompanied by the ‘Museus Virtuais’ project, providing virtual tours of Henri Matisse’s career and the Fauvism movement. Further contemporary programming in the city includes Saturno Talavera’s ‘Antropomórfico: Cavernas de Sentimentos Omitidos’ at Galeria Lama. Curated by Sil Lucas, this exhibition features 21 works—including paintings, ceramics, and woodcuts—that use the metaphor of a cave to explore suppressed emotions and traumas.
